 At any CPSA registered event (not at small hick shoots) referees are provided as per the DTL rules. If you have shot at a registered event at DTL and been asked to Ref you can decline. Simple as that. I would not dream of calling any one a liar, but rules are rules and we have to abide by them. Just to add, most DTL shoots allow you to phone and book in, you can go at the start of the shoot and spend all day there or get an approx start time, negating the need to be there for hours before you shoot.
